我是跟野兽差不了多少 2025-09-05 19:10 采纳率: 98.1%
浏览 0
已采纳

问题:CS2启动参数如何优化性能?

**问题描述:** 在运行《Counter-Strike 2》(CS2)时,玩家常遇到卡顿、掉帧或加载缓慢等问题。如何通过调整CS2的启动参数优化游戏性能,提升帧率并降低系统资源占用?哪些启动参数对性能影响较大,不同硬件配置下应如何合理设置?
  • 写回答

1条回答 默认 最新

  • 爱宝妈 2025-09-05 19:10
    关注

    一、问题背景与性能瓶颈分析

    在运行《Counter-Strike 2》(CS2)时,许多玩家遇到卡顿、掉帧或加载缓慢等问题。这些问题可能源于多个方面,包括硬件配置不足、驱动兼容性问题、游戏资源调度不当等。其中,合理设置游戏的启动参数是优化性能的重要手段。

    CS2基于Source 2引擎开发,该引擎在资源管理和图形渲染方面具有高度可配置性。通过修改启动参数,可以对游戏的渲染模式、内存管理、线程调度等进行调整,从而提升帧率并降低系统资源占用。

    二、常见性能问题与启动参数作用机制

    以下是一些常见的性能问题及其可能对应的启动参数:

    • 卡顿/掉帧: 可能与图形渲染负载高、CPU调度不当有关。
    • 加载缓慢: 可能与内存资源不足或磁盘I/O效率低有关。
    • 系统资源占用高: 可能与多线程调度不合理、GPU利用率过高有关。
    启动参数作用适用场景
    -novid跳过启动动画,减少加载时间所有配置
    -nojoy禁用手柄支持,降低CPU占用无外接手柄的玩家
    -windowed以窗口模式运行,便于切换任务多任务处理需求高
    -refresh 144指定刷新率为144Hz,匹配高刷新率显示器高刷新率显示器用户
    -threads 8指定CPU线程数,优化多核处理8核及以上CPU
    -high以高优先级启动游戏,获得更多CPU资源CPU资源紧张的系统
    -dxlevel 90降低DirectX版本,提升兼容性老旧显卡
    -console启用开发者控制台,便于调试高级用户或调试需要
    -noborder无边框窗口模式,兼顾性能与显示体验中高端配置
    -w 1920 -h 1080指定启动分辨率,避免自动检测延迟多显示器或高分辨率用户

    三、不同硬件配置下的启动参数推荐

    根据不同的硬件配置,推荐的启动参数组合也应有所差异。以下是针对不同配置的建议:

    配置等级CPUGPU推荐参数
    入门级i3 / Ryzen 3GTX 1050 / Vega 8-novid -nojoy -dxlevel 90 -low
    中端i5 / Ryzen 5GTX 1660 / RX 580-novid -console -noborder -refresh 144 -threads 6
    高端i7 / Ryzen 7RTX 3070 / RX 6800 XT-novid -high -noborder -refresh 240 -threads 12
    旗舰级i9 / Ryzen 9RTX 4090 / RX 7900 XTX-novid -high -console -noborder -refresh 360 -threads 16

    四、性能调优流程与参数验证方法

    优化启动参数是一个系统性工程,建议按照以下流程进行:

    graph TD A[确定硬件配置] --> B[选择基础参数组合] B --> C[运行游戏并监控帧率/资源占用] C --> D{性能是否达标?} D -- 是 --> E[完成优化] D -- 否 --> F[调整参数并重复测试]

    在验证过程中,可以使用以下工具辅助分析:

    • Steam Overlay FPS Counter:实时查看帧率。
    • Task Manager / HWMonitor:监控CPU、GPU、内存占用。
    • MSI Afterburner:详细监控GPU性能指标。
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 9月5日